Greek word study
ΒεελζεβούλBeelzeboúl — Beelzebul
Beelzebul, a name of Satan, the chief of evil spirits.
Translated in the King James as: Beelzebub
Appears 7 times in Scripture
Origin: of Chaldee origin (by parody on H01176);
